Moutardier Campground sits on the shores of Nolin River Lake in the rolling landscape of southern Kentucky. The large lake and surrounding greenery create a recreational oasis for outdoor enthusiasts. We have flush toilets and shower houses.

Moutardier sits on Nolin River Lake's shores and is known as one of Kentucky's top fishing destinations for catfish, bass, crappie, and walleye. Google reviewers consistently praise the cleanliness, waterfront sites, and recreational activities like swimming, fishing, and hiking, with a 4.5/5 rating from 329 reviews.
Wildlife alert: Eastern Copperhead snakes present in area. Also groundhogs, eastern box turtles, and gray ratsnakes.
Insider tips for Moutardier: Book early - this is a federal campground that fills up very fast Request a waterfront site like A28 for views and water access Bring your own hookup capability - most sites have no hookups, suitable only for self-contained RVs
Skip Moutardier if: You need RV hookups - no hookups available at most sites. You prefer spacious camping - reviewers note sites are very close together. You visit outside May-October - seasonal operations only.

From Bowling Green, KY Follow US 31W North from Bowling Green for approximately 14 miles then turn left onto KY 101. In appriximately 6 miles, Hwy 101 becomes Hwy 259 North. Follow Hwy259 North for 16 miles before turning right on KY 2067. Drive approximately 2 miles and you'll see signs for the Moutardier Campground on the right.
